Output 58f5b34096b25f211ec1c47078519967d03b24abe2122342cbb4be1ac9546603:21

value
1411029
script pubkey
OP_0 OP_PUSHBYTES_20 fcc3cf441ab91eb8a4efb2e36a0d51bba375ab22
address
bc1qlnpu73q6hy0t3f80kt3k5r23hw3ht2ez3ejjsa
transaction
58f5b34096b25f211ec1c47078519967d03b24abe2122342cbb4be1ac9546603
spent
true